Regional consistency in specification and materials
The West Midlands is one of the most varied property regions in the country, and the material choice has to fit the house. We specify Marshalls, Brett, Bradstone and Tobermore block paving ranges, VUBA UV-stable resin bound systems, 20mm vitrified porcelain paving, machine-laid tarmac, resin-bonded and self-binding gravel, natural stone setts and riven sandstone. The invisible half of a driveway that lasts
Ground conditions vary enormously across the West Midlands — Mercia Mudstone clay pockets across south Birmingham, Bromsgrove and Wolverhampton; Bunter Sandstone and Coal Measures under Stourbridge, Dudley, Halesowen and Kidderminster. Regardless of postcode, every driveway we install starts with full excavation to depth, MOT Type 1 compacted in layers with a plate or roller, and geotextile separation membrane where the ground demands it. The sub-base is the invisible half of the job that decides whether the surface still looks right in ten years — cut corners here and it doesn't matter what you put on top.
